A sharp-eyed Kenora resident was able to help police capture two people wanted in connection to a child abduction case in Edmonton.
An alert was sent out early Saturday morning after an 11-year-old girl was not returned to her mother.
Sunday night, a 33-year-old man and a 24-year-old woman were found in the company of the missing girl at a Kenora restaurant.
The OPP were contacted and the two were arrested.
Edmonton Police say Andrew O’Coin and Maryanne Blanchford are now in custody, but there’s no word on charges.
The girl is safe and is said to be unharmed.
She had been dropped off Friday morning to spend the day with her father.
